diff options
author | Benjamin Berg <bberg@redhat.com> | 2020-10-19 11:53:11 +0200 |
---|---|---|
committer | Benjamin Berg <benjamin@sipsolutions.net> | 2021-02-23 16:26:16 +0000 |
commit | 67e87ef415df1fcea57de47d4b734aba0b4c5c0d (patch) | |
tree | 96e186e1c6d5370045d2a03f633bb9d6d95dc06d /data/gnome-session@.target | |
parent | 97c40a947cea7dd6aa95de74e1f3b89d58ab1e3c (diff) | |
download | gnome-session-67e87ef415df1fcea57de47d4b734aba0b4c5c0d.tar.gz |
Revert "Remove superfluous OnFailure= directives in target units"
Target units can indeed fail if a dependency fails. As such, it makes
sense to have the OnFailure= in there. systemd just incorrectly warned
about it for a while. See
https://github.com/systemd/systemd/commit/94d1ddbd7cd15b1073757eb5ae0645c83f0b414c
This reverts commit 11ae5b4cf00e44ba4024506835bd7cafdbf5f023.
Diffstat (limited to 'data/gnome-session@.target')
-rw-r--r-- | data/gnome-session@.target |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/data/gnome-session@.target b/data/gnome-session@.target index f7df8637..536d9c0f 100644 --- a/data/gnome-session@.target +++ b/data/gnome-session@.target @@ -1,5 +1,7 @@ [Unit] Description=GNOME Session (session: %i) +OnFailure=gnome-session-failed.target +OnFailureJobMode=replace DefaultDependencies=no RefuseManualStart=yes RefuseManualStop=yes |